The Position

Our licensed plumbers perform residential and commercial service and repair work, including basic residential and commercial plumbing repairs as well as water heater replacements, repipes, drain stoppages and sewer line replacements and other plumbing services as needed.

Qualifications:
• Must have a valid state plumbing license
• Must have experience in home and commercial services
• Knowledge of current regulations within the plumbing field
• Must pass background check
• Ability to use plumbing tools
• Good physical condition
• Customer service experience
• Must pass drug screen
• Must have a valid state driver’s license
